'68 El Camino
'68 El Camino debuted in 2000 First Editions. It was produced across 2000 – 2009 (original) 2007 – 2014 (without spoiler and rear engine) 2011 – present (without spoiler). The casting is credited to Phil Riehlman. Reference sections include Description, Original Tool Versions, '68 El Camino, '68 Chevy El Camino.
